About the Book
ACHROMATIC (meaning lacking color or hue) is a coffee-table photo-essay book offering image pairings with similarities or contrasts on attributes such as subject matter as well as pairings based on moods, emotions, and further even into socio-economic underpinnings.
ALL PROCEEDS TO PHOTOSTART -- a global nonprofit organization that uses photography to equip under-resourced youth with new opportunities for success, connecting people and cultures through the lens.

About the Creator
Prag Shah
Los Angeles
Parallel to his executive career in the C-suite of tech & hospitality companies, Prag is a photographer, skier/ski instructor, designer, and avid traveler. His adventure travels have taken him to all 7 continents, with immersive multi-week trips including to Antarctica, Africa, Japan, India, Cambodia, Thailand, Mongolia, China, Europe, New Zealand and inner Alaska. He was born in Washington D.C. USA, lived in numerous cities including Tokyo, Japan for several years.
